Technical field
The utility model relates to a kind of purifier, particularly relates to a kind of for the water treatment device under emergency environmental.
Background technology
Sudden pollution of waterhead refers to that the pollution of serious threat water resources ground environmental safety and water supply security, is a kind of serious environmental risk event that endangers because paroxysmal pollution substance leaks, discharge causes water quality moment severe exacerbation.More common pollution of waterhead reason has the vis major events such as floods, earthquake, flood, rubble flow at present.Water treatment device in the time of accident and field work in the past, is difficult to utilize various water source purifyings to go out the tap water of safely cleaning.
The existing water treatment device of existing market, uses hollow membrane, low-pressure reverse osmosis membrane, and high to the requirement of upper water water source, clearance is low, the uncertainty at upper water water source while being difficult to adapt to accident and field work.Specifically there is following defect:
A. because the clearance of filtering membrane is low, so upper water water source is required high, use relatively clean Zuo Shang water source, water source, bad adaptability;
B. the little lightweight device of volume, clearance is low, and aquifer yield is little, and supply number is few;
C. large-scale plant transport, stores, inconvenience, and maneuvering ability is poor; Complicated operation, uses inconvenient.
Consider, urgently develop now that a water purification ability is strong, water purification speed is fast, and the suitable water purifying plant of volume.

Embodiment
As shown in Figure 1, the emergent water purifying plant of a kind of full embrane method of the utility model, comprising: raw water pump 1, coarse filtration strainer 2, essence filter filter 3, high-pressure pump 4, reverse osmosis membrane group 5,6, water quality regulator 7, ultraviolet sterilizer 8.
The water-in of raw water pump 1 and former water connect, and water outlet is connected with the water-in of coarse filtration strainer 2 by a magnetic valve; The water outlet of coarse filtration strainer 2 is connected with the water-in that essence filters filter 3; The water outlet that essence filters filter 3 is connected with the water-in of high-pressure pump 4; The water outlet of high-pressure pump 4 is connected with the water-in of reverse osmosis membrane group 5,6; The water outlet of reverse osmosis membrane group 5,6 comprises two water outlets: dense water water outlet and pure water water outlet;
Wherein dense water water outlet is connected with water shoot, and the water outlet of water shoot is provided with dense water solenoid valve for controlling the discharge of dense water.
Pure water water outlet is connected with the water-in of water quality regulator 7, and what wherein in water quality regulator 7, fill is gac; The water outlet of water quality regulator 7 is connected with the water-in of ultraviolet sterilizer 8, and the water outlet of ultraviolet sterilizer 8 is connected with the water-in of pure water tap.
The process that the emergent water purifying plant of a kind of full embrane method of the utility model is processed former water is: start raw water pump 1 and high-pressure pump 4, flow through successively under the twitch of raw water pump 1 coarse filtration strainer 2, essence of former water filters filter 3, and particulate matter and colloid that wherein coarse filtration strainer 2 can be greater than diameter in water 20um are held back.Essence filtration filter 3 can be greater than diameter in water particulate matter and the colloid of 5um and hold back.And then depress in adding of high-pressure pump 4, former water filters in reverse osmosis membrane group 5,6.Flow through successively again water quality regulator 7 and ultraviolet sterilizer 8 finally flowing out from pure water tap of clean water after filtration; The dense water staying after filtration is got rid of through water shoot.
Coarse filtration strainer 2 is bantams of removing a small amount of solid particulate in liquid; can protect the normal work of compressor, pump, instrument and miscellaneous equipment; when fluid flows to after the filter cylinder that is equipped with certain specification filter screen; its impurity is blocked, and clean filtrate is discharged by filter outlet, in the time that needs clean; as long as dismountable filter cylinder is taken out; after processing, reload, therefore, working service is very convenient.
Essence filters the cylinder shell of filter 3 and generally adopts stainless steel manufacture, and the tubulose filter cores such as the inner PP of employing is melt-blown, line burns, folding, titanium filter core, active carbon filter core are as filtering element.
The emergent water purifying plant of a kind of full embrane method of the utility model is carrying out being divided into multiple-stage treatment in treating processes to former water, first be by the Impurity removal of larger particles in former water through coarse filtration strainer 2, then filtering filter 3 through essence removes the fine particle in former water, and then through reverse osmosis membrane group 5,6 by removals such as the dissolved salts in former water, colloid, microorganism, organism, finally, again through ultraviolet radiation for sterilizing and disinfecting, form pure water.Wherein coarse filtration strainer 2 and essence filter filter 3 has compared to existing multimedium, quartz filter the advantage that volume is little, treatment effect is good, has effectively protected reverse osmosis membrane group 5,6.Each component volume that the utility model uses is in addition little, can be integrated in a frame and be convenient to transport.
